Klaus Dinger was the composer of Mon Amour. ("My Love").Specifically, Klaus (1946-2008) was a musician and songwriter from Scherfede, Westphalia, Germany. Mon Amour was composed in 1985. It was performed by:The composer (guitar, percussion, synthesizer and vocals);Charly T. Charly (drums);Spinello Elze (guitar);Raoul Walton (bass).The single was released to bolster the coincidental release of the composer's Néondian album

Marc Enfroy is a self-taught American keyboardist and independent composer of instrumental piano music, which he more tightly defines as "Cinematic Piano." Like viewing a dramatic film scene, he strives to create an emotionally moving experience for the listener through the use of melodic piano, synthesizer, symphonic instrumentation and ethereal choirs.Discography2009 - Awakening.
